Heavy rainfall is not the only root cause of flooding. Interior issues like burst pipelines and overflows can result in emergency flooding. This will certainly also trigger damage to your building. Failing to attend to the problem will certainly intensify the damages and enhance the chances of mold and mildew growth. Continue reviewing to learn what you can when managing emergency situation flooding.
1. Turn Off Key Water Shutoff
Pipes can burst due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, clog, hot water heater concerns, and also various other variables. Regardless of the cause, you need to act swiftly to make sure permeable house products, home appliances, as well as home fur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damages. Shut off the main shutoff prior to you do any type of cleansing to make certain water stops gathering. Killing the water source is basic, as well as it is something you can do yourself. As for the ruptured pipe, call for emergency situation plumbing services to repair it immediately.
2. Shut Off the Breaker
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can trigger inj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.
3. Move Vital Wet Times
When it pertains to saving your furnishings as well as home appliances, time is of the essence. You have to move whatever sharpen belongings you can from the damaged area to a dry place. This hinders additional damages due to the fact that the longer they soak in water, the a lot more extensive the issue.
4. File the Degree of Damage
Take note of all the damage brought upon by the burst pipeline. With paperwork, you can also get a clear photo of the extent of the damage.
5. Eliminate Water ASAP
You have to remove excess water immediately. Need to there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for removal. You can lease this devices if you do not have one. If it's late at night, the convention bucket technique additionally functions. Use a number of jugs as well as manual work to take it out. When very little water is left, you can take in the rest with old tee shirts or towels. You may likewise need to get rid of broken products like rugs as well as rugs.
6. Dry the Location
You can likewise establish up electrical fans and put them in the best setting. A dehumidifier also functions in taking out wetness to prevent mold and also mold and mildews.
7. Collaborate with Specialists
When you suffer substantial water damage as a result of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can collaborate with a restoration specialist to reconstruct as well as refurbish your home. Most importantly, don't forget to call a trustworthy plumber to fix the burst pipe as well as check the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be provided worthless.

Surviving the Imperfect Storm: Tips for Emergency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one area, you ought to be utilized by now on what to do, where to go and also what to have to be planned for bad weather. However, if you're not utilized to getting pummeled by high winds and hard rainfall, you most likely don't have an concept how finest to face a storm situation.
For starters, tornados do not just come without a caution. Weather stations check the atmosphere day in and day out. If a tornado is feasible, they will certainly release 2 kinds of warnings:
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ible storm in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, cloudy skies, an abnormally gusty day and some rain. The tornado may or may not come, but this is the moment to maintain tuned to your regional radio for news as well as updates.
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ed towards your location. Attempt to remain indoors as high as possible. Or if homeowners are advised to evacuate to a much safer area, go as early as you can. Don't wait up until the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be flooded and traffic misbehaves. You do not want to be captured in your car in bad weather condition.
Blizzard-- typically happens in winter and also indicates heavy snow, solid winds and also wind cool. When a caution is released, avoid traveling as long as feasible as well as stay inside. There is no use revealing yourself outdoors where you might get entraped in traffic or in places where you will certainly be hard to reach or worse, discover.
For all our innovation, no one can stop a storm from coming. The only method to endure it is to be prepared to face the emergency situation. Things do not constantly spoil during tornados, however weather condition is unpredictable and also anything can take place. To aid you get ready for a storm emergency situation, below are a few ideas:
Dress up.
Wear enough garments to maintain yourself warm. Heat may not be readily available in your home so obtain added layers and also coverings to keep your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ks as well as boots all set.
Have food all set.
Emergency situation arrangements are a need to throughout storm emergencies. If the storm obtains too poor as well as the roads are flooded, you will have a trouble going out to the grocery store shops.
Maintain bottles of water useful. Tidy water may be difficult to come by during really poor problems and also the worst point you can do is deal with d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single person each day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Fill up the bathtub.
You'll require more water for cleaning and purging the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best fill your t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have toddlers in your house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and keeping kids away from the washroom unless essential.
Emergency situation set
Have a medical or very first set ready and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It needs to contain an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also necessary medications. It's also a excellent suggestion to have another set in your automobile.
If anyone in your family is under special medication, ensure you have enough materials to last up until after the tornado is over as well as drug shops are open.
Lights off
Expect power failures throughout tornado emergency situations. You won't have any type of electrical energy,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and matches in case you go out.
If you can not activate the television,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a station that covers your area. Media will keep track of the storm as well as will keep you updated.
You might require warm water during the period when power is not yet readily available, so maintain a small container of gas around simply in case. Your outside gas grill will do perfectly.
Obtain an alternate shelter.
Make sure you have sufficient gas in your container in situation you require to get out of the home and also relocation someplace. Maintain to a higher ground where you have much better opportunities of being safe and also dry.
